What is the difference between social media manager and community manager?

The key difference between roles is how they interact with audiences. A social media manager acts as the brand to promote the brand’s products, while the community manager acts as an average user to encourage audience engagement and provide support. A community manager’s goals are usually broad and long term.

What’s a social media community manager?

A social media community manager is responsible for the growth and maintenance of that community. Their purpose is to ensure that every member has a sense of belonging and ownership and that the community creates value for its members.

What are the duties of a community manager?

Community Manager duties and responsibilities

  • Set, plan and implement social media and communication campaigns and strategies.
  • Provide engaging text, image and video content for all social media and professional accounts.
  • Respond to customers in a timely manner.
  • Monitor, track and report on feedback and online reviews.

What qualifications do you need to be a social media manager?

Qualifications for Social Media Manager

  • 3-5 years of social media management experience.
  • Bachelor’s degree in business, marketing, journalism, public relations or related field.
  • Professional certification in Google Analytics strongly preferred.
  • Proficient using multi-social posting programs such as Hootsuite and HubSpot.

How much do social media managers make?

How Much Does a Social Media Manager Make in US? The average salary for a Social Media Manager in US is $71,220. The average additional cash compensation for a Social Media Manager in US is $6,619. The average total compensation for a Social Media Manager in US is $77,839.

Who does a social media manager report to?

A Social Media Manager’s role falls under the marketing department. Social Media Managers typically report to a Director of Marketing, CMO, or another senior marketing team member.

How are social media managers paid?

In the social media service world, it varies all across the board; some social media managers charge by a retainer or by the project, while others do it hourly, weekly, or monthly.

How much should I pay a social media manager?

Many newbie social media managers charge approximately $25 – $35 an hour to start, typically between 10 or 20 hours per month per client. This means that each client is worth $250 – $700 per month.
